MOMO
Marlborough, New Zealand
MOMO reflects its heritage as part of the Seresin Estate family - wines grown naturally to express the season and land from which they come. MOMO wines are made using grapes from Seresin’s three biodynamic vineyards and, for some wines, grapes are also selected from a dedicated grower’s vineyard which is in conversion to organics. From these roots, MOMO has developed its own identity, embracing traditional winemaking to produce wines which are true to variety and reflect the essence of their fruit characters.

What the critics are saying about our wines:
2010 Momo Sauvignon Blanc
89 points. Pale bright yellow. Aromas of nectarine, quinine and minerals, plus a whiff of flowers. Rich, ripe and fruity, with nicely integrated acidity framing the quinine and agave flavors. Gains in thickness toward the back and finishes with noteworthy persistence. Plenty of personality here. International Wine Cellar, 09/2011
 
2009 Momo Pinot Noir
88 points. Palish red. Complex aromas of red berries, cherry, pepper and underbrush. Sweet, silky and easy to drink, with red fruit and spice flavors complemented by a note of nutty oak on the finish. Light tannins will not get in the way of enjoying this pinot right now. International Wine Cellar, 09/2011
 
2009 Momo Sauvignon Blanc
89 points. Very smooth and sleek, featuring defined grapefruit, melon, citrus and apple flavors, with a crisp finish. This has an air of refinement, offering hints of spice and herbs, with floral details kicking in on the finish. Drink now. Wine Spectator, 06/2011
 
2009 Momo Pinot Noir
90 points. A wonderfully smooth and classy expression of ripe red fruit flavors, warm baking spices, vanillin and mineral accents. Very harmonious, with a long finish. Drink now through 2016. Wine Spectator, 05/2011
